后端开发 c++中的深拷贝和浅拷贝是什么 何时需要自定义拷贝构造函数【面试热点】 深拷贝和浅拷贝的核心区别在于是否为指针成员重新分配堆内存:浅拷贝仅逐值复制,导致多个对象共享同一堆内存而引发悬 […]...
后端开发 C++的Name Mangling是什么_揭秘C++编译器如何处理函数重载的命名机制 c++kquote>Name Mangling 是 C ++ 编译器将函数名、参数类型等信息编码为唯一符号的技 […]...
后端开发 c++中的std::span是什么_c++ C++20的连续内存视图【新特性】 std::span 是 C ++20 引入的轻量级非拥有型连续内存视图,统一函数参数接口、支持动态 / 静态长 […]...
后端开发 C++23的std::mdspan是什么?C++多维数组视图教程【C++23】 std::mdspan 是 C ++23 引入的多维数组视图,不拥有数据,仅持指针、extents 和映射器, […]...
后端开发 如何用C++实现策略设计模式?C++行为型设计模式实战【代码架构】 策略模式将算法定义与使用分离,通过统一接口、具体实现类和上下文类实现运行时动态切换;如支付系统中微信、支付宝等 […]...